iOS网页开发指南 高效技巧与最佳实践
iOS网页开发指南:打造高效移动端用户体验

随着移动互联网的快速发展,iOS网页开发成为开发者必须掌握的技能之一。无论是企业官网、电商平台还是H5营销页面,在iOS设备上提供流畅的浏览体验至关重要。本文将深入探讨iOS网页开发的核心要点,从适配技巧到性能优化,帮助开发者提升移动端用户满意度,同时兼顾SEO友好性。
一、iOS网页开发的核心技术栈
iOS网页开发主要基于HTML5、CSS3和JavaScript三大技术。由于Safari浏览器的特殊性,开发者需重点关注其支持的API和兼容性问题。例如,iOS对WebRTC、WebGL等新特性的支持可能存在延迟,建议使用Can I Use等工具实时检测兼容性。响应式设计是基础要求,通过Media Query实现不同屏幕尺寸的适配,确保在iPhone和iPad上均能完美显示。
二、Safari浏览器的适配技巧
Safari作为iOS默认浏览器,其渲染机制与Chrome等存在差异。常见问题包括:1) 地址栏和底部工具栏会占用可视区域,需通过viewport meta标签优化;2) 滚动事件可能被延迟,可添加`-webkit-overflow-scrolling: touch`提升流畅度;3) 输入框聚焦时自动缩放页面,可通过设置`maximum-scale=1.0`禁用。建议使用iOS专属CSS属性如`-webkit-tap-highlight-color`优化点击反馈。
三、性能优化与SEO策略
iOS网页的加载速度直接影响用户体验和搜索排名。优化建议包括:1) 压缩图片资源,优先使用WebP格式;2) 减少重定向和第三方脚本;3) 利用Service Worker实现离线缓存。SEO方面,需确保网页结构清晰,标题和描述包含关键词,同时避免弹窗遮挡内容。苹果的App Clip功能也可与网页结合,通过NFC或二维码快速跳转,提升用户转化率。
四、未来趋势与开发建议
随着Progressive Web App(PWA)的普及,iOS网页开发正逐渐向原生应用体验靠拢。开发者可关注Safari对PWA的最新支持,例如离线访问和推送通知功能。苹果的隐私政策要求更严格,需规范用户数据收集流程。建议定期测试不同iOS版本的兼容性,并利用Xcode的模拟器进行调试。
总结来说,iOS网页开发需要兼顾技术适配、性能优化和用户体验。通过掌握Safari特性、响应式设计和SEO技巧,开发者能够打造出既高效又符合搜索排名的移动端网页。随着技术演进,持续关注苹果生态的新动向,将为项目带来长期竞争力。
文章评论